Hot Toys unveils Zombie Hunter Spider-Man figure from Marvel’s What If…? series

August 2, 2021 by Amie Cranswick

Following last week’s Hasbro action figure reveals from Marvel’s What If…?, Sideshow and Hot Toys have now unveiled the 1:6 scale Television Masterpiece Series Zombie Hunter Spider-Man from the upcoming Disney+ animated series, which is available to pre-order now, priced at $270; check out the promotional images below…

Marvel Studios’ first animated series, What If…?, is taking fans on an adventure to explore pivotal moments from the Marvel Cinematic Universe and reimagining famous events from the films in unexpected ways.

Sideshow and Hot Toys are excited to officially introduce Zombie Hunter Spider-Man as the first sixth scale collectible figure from the What If…? collection. Meet your favorite characters in looks you’ve never seen before!

Expertly crafted based on the appearance of Zombie Hunter Spider-Man in the soon-to-be-released animation series, the 1:6 scale figure features a newly crafted masked head sculpt with multiple interchangeable right eyepieces to create different combinations of expressions; a greatly poseable figure body; finely tailored Zombie Hunter Spider-Man suit following the classic blue and red color scheme with a Cloak of Levitation in burgundy; a number of interchangeable hands for signature poses; assorted web effect accessories, and a dynamic figure stand.

Marvel’s What If…? sees Jeffrey Wright (The Batman) voicing The Watcher alongside a who’s who of MCU stars including Michael B. Jordan as Killmonger, Sebastian Stan as Bucky Barnes, Josh Brolin as Thanos, Mark Ruffalo as Bruce Banner/The Hulk, Tom Hiddleston as Loki, Samuel L. Jackson as Nick Fury, Chris Hemsworth as Thor, Hayley Atwell as Agent Peggy Carter, Chadwick Boseman as Black Panther, Karen Gillan as Nebula, Jeremy Renner as Hawkeye, Paul Rudd as Ant-Man, Michael Douglas as Hank Pym, Neal McDonough as Dum Dum Dugan, Dominic Cooper as Howard Stark, Sean Gunn as Kraglin, Natalie Portman as Jane Foster, Taika Waititi as Korg, Toby Jones as Arnim Zola, Djimon Hounsou as Korath, Jeff Goldblum as Grandmaster, Michael Rooker as Yondu, and Frank Grillo as Crossbones.

Marvel’s What If…? premieres on Disney+ on August 11th.
